【正文】
another example, the central government portal, to establish munication between the people and the Government of online bridge. Film industry, too, the topic for cinema booking system to do some research online, look forward to in the study to obtain the relevant techniques and article discusses in depth the process of WEB application systems development and related technology, bined with the actual function of artificial ticketing system and business process analysis needs, using dynamic pages, database, data structure technique, the online booking system solutions. The entire system is divided into a description, member services, movie tickets booking and other modules. Key words: movie。在完成本系統(tǒng)設計 的 中過程中,我積累了一定的經驗,對 J2EE 中各種代碼的編寫,及數(shù)據庫德開發(fā)結構及運行流程,有了一定深度的認識。 } (order)。 Orders order = new Orders()。 Cart cart=(Cart)(cart)。 登錄頁面 圖 12 登錄頁面 圖 用戶在 登錄 頁面下進行登錄操作,之后便可以順利的進行訂票等其他的操作。 用戶 登入 后 可 在網上直接進行訂票 、結賬 等 操作。此外, NetBeans 最新牒還預裝了兩個 Web 服務器,即 Tomcat 和 GlassFish,從而免除了繁瑣的配置和安裝過程。服務器在頁面被客戶端請求以后對這些 Java 代碼進行處理,然后將生成的 HTML 頁面返回給客戶端的瀏覽器。 J2EE 技術的基礎就是核心 Java 平臺或 Java 2 平臺的標準版, J2EE 不僅鞏固了標準版中的許多優(yōu)點,例如 編寫一次、隨處運行 的特性、方便存取數(shù)據庫的JDBC API、 CORBA 技術以及能夠在 Inter 應用中保護數(shù)據的安全模式等等,同時還提供了對 EJB( Enterprise JavaBeans)、 Java Servlets API、 JSP( Java Server Pages)以及XML 技術的全面支持。 ) 三種電子商務模型有機地結合起來,它具有傳統(tǒng)的人工訂票系統(tǒng)所不可比擬的優(yōu)越性 。 關鍵 詞 : 電影 ; 影城 ; 網上訂票 ; 訂票系統(tǒng) 1 緒論 前 言 近年來,隨著 Inter 技術的快速發(fā)展,電子商務越來越流行,它運用電子通信作為手段進行經濟活 動,通過這種方式人們可以對帶有經濟價值的產品和服務進行宣傳、購買和結算。 本 文 對 電影院 的 網上訂票系統(tǒng)做 了 一些相關 研究,期望 從 此次開發(fā) 中獲得相關技術與觀念。 這種交易的方式 不受地理位置、資金多少或零售渠道的所有權影響,并且能使產品在世界范圍內交易并向消費者提供多種多樣的選擇。 最后,售票系統(tǒng)可以及時地將數(shù)據信息完全共享給用戶,用戶無需再通過電話查詢便可得到想要的具體票務信息,這樣不僅提高了企業(yè)的服務質量,且更實際地解決了售票處 /代售點電話咨詢、場次表查詢、訂票等業(yè)務受理、投訴與建議等問題,從而提高用戶對服務的滿意度 [5]。網頁還能通過 tags 和 scriptlets 訪問存在于服務端的資源的 應用邏輯 。 與 Microsoft Visual Studio、 Microsoft Office System 以及新的開發(fā)工具包(包括 Business Intelligence Development Studio)的緊密集成使 SQL Server 與眾不同 [11]。 圖 2 功能模塊劃分 圖 影片相關功能 網站 的首頁 提供 了 電 影院現(xiàn)在正在上映 影片 的概況, 用戶 可通過頁面 的訂票功能 進行對影 票 的 訂購 。 數(shù)據流分析 圖 4 用戶總體數(shù)據流圖 5 4 資料庫設計 數(shù)據庫概念模型設計 根據系統(tǒng)需求分析,可以得出電影訂票系統(tǒng)系統(tǒng)的概念模型,如下 ER 圖所示: 圖 5 用戶信息 ER 圖 圖 6 影片信息 ER 圖 圖 7 訂單 ER 圖和訂單項 ER 圖 6 圖 8 實體間 ER 圖 資料結構 數(shù)據庫關系圖 圖 9 數(shù)據庫詳細設計圖 7 數(shù)據庫編輯腳本 USE [movieDB] GO /****** Object: User [MVadmin] Script Date: 04/20/2020 20:59:12 ******/ CREATE USER [MVadmin] WITHOUT LOGIN WITH DEFAULT_SCHEMA=[dbo] GO /****** Object: Table [dbo].[movie] Script Date: 04/20/2020 20:59:12 ******/ SET ANSI_NULLS ON GO SET QUOTED_IDENTIFIER ON GO SET ANSI_PADDING ON GO CREATE TABLE [dbo].[movie]( [movieid] [int] IDENTITY(1,1) NOT NULL, [moviename] [varchar](50) NOT NULL, [actor] [varchar](50) NOT NULL, [director] [varchar](50) NOT NULL, [price] [int] NOT NULL, [time] [nchar](10) NOT NULL, [showtime] [smalldatetime] NOT NULL, CONSTRAINT [PK_movie] PRIMARY KEY CLUSTERED ( [movieid] ASC )WITH (PAD_INDEX = OFF, STATISTICS_NORECOMPUTE = OFF, IGNORE_DUP_KEY = OFF, ALLOW_ROW_LOCKS = ON, ALLOW_PAGE_LOCKS = ON) ON [PRIMARY] ) ON [PRIMARY] GO SET ANSI_PADDING OFF GO /****** Object: Table [dbo].[userinfo] Script Date: 04/20/2020 20:59:12 ******/ SET ANSI_NULLS ON GO SET QUOTED_IDENTIFIER ON GO SET ANSI_PADDING ON GO CREATE TABLE [dbo].[userinfo]( [userid] [int] IDENTITY(1,1) NOT NULL, [username] [varchar](20) NOT NULL, [password] [varchar](20) NOT NULL, [money] [int] NULL, CONSTRAINT [PK_user] PRIMARY KEY CLUSTERED ( [userid] ASC 8 )WITH (PAD_INDEX = OFF, STATISTICS_NORECOMPUTE = OFF, IGNORE_DUP_KEY = OFF, ALLOW_ROW_LOCKS = ON, ALLOW_PAGE_LOCKS = ON) ON [PRIMARY] ) ON [PRIMARY] GO SET ANSI_PADDING OFF GO /****** Object: Table [dbo].[orders] Script Date: 04/20/2020 20:59:12 ******/ SET ANSI_NULLS ON GO SET QUOTED_IDENTIFIER ON GO CREATE TABLE [dbo].[orders]( [orderid] [int] IDENTITY(1,1) NOT NULL, [userid] [int] NOT NULL, [orderdate] [timestamp] NOT NULL, CONSTRAINT [PK_orders] PRIMARY KEY CLUSTERED ( [orderid] ASC )WITH (PAD_INDEX = OFF, STATISTICS_NORECOMPUTE = OFF, IGNORE_DUP_KEY = OFF, ALLOW_ROW_LOCKS = ON, ALLOW_PAGE_